We are currently seeking a diligent and detail-oriented Environmental Services Technician to join our team. This full-time role plays a critical part in maintaining the hygiene and cleanliness of patient rooms, surgical areas, public spaces, and specialized hospital zones. The technician will be responsible for selecting and preparing cleaning materials and solutions, ensuring thorough cleaning after patient discharge, and maintaining stock and care of linens. This position demands adherence to hospital and CDC guidelines, especially for cleaning isolation rooms and handling hazardous waste. Expertise in using cleaning equipment safely and following infection control protocols is essential. The technician will also support the Environmental Services Director in managing cleaning operations and contribute to upholding our organization's values and mission through effective execution of duties. Job Duties

  • Selects cleaning materials and supplies and prepares solutions according to procedure
  • loads service cart and transports to work area
  • cleans entire patient rooms after each patient is discharged including changing bed, thoroughly cleaning floor, bathroom, bedside table, and blinds
  • cleans surgical, cath lab, areas as assigned
  • dusts, vacuums, mops and sweeps as needed in all areas of the hospital
  • maintains sufficient stock and a good quality of linen to provide for day to day use reporting to the Director, Environmental Services any problem that may arise with the linen
  • assists with cleaning of floors as instructed by the Director, Environmental Services
